  1. Absolutely correct... I also remember many of the catalogs sporting the "Sears Best" logo for the Atari. One year, 1979 or so as I recall, one of the catalogs made the news, because someone at the printers used a pencil eraser to spell out an obscenity on the photo negative (it was on a curtain) that went to print in the catalog (I am not sure if it was a Sears or JCPennys catalog though). I recall after we saw the story on the news, I quickly looked it up in the catalog whereby my mom ripped that page out of the catalog and told me not to be telling my classmates and such about it. Pretty funny in hindsight.
